Job VC

Linux Embedded Developer

Go interactive · dou · Not specified · Київ, віддалено
Open original ↗
About the company

A Ukrainian defence-tech company building autonomous robotics technology — a modular onboard operating system that powers navigation, mission control, and application management for drones and uncrewed vehicles. Its open architecture integrates with third-party sensors and payloads, scaling from a single drone to entire fleets while ensuring reliable, safe operation in demanding environments.
Skills
Building embedded Linux systems with Buildroot, Yocto, or similar frameworks
Linux kernel configuration, device trees, and hardware driver enablement
Cross-compilation toolchains for ARM or RISC-V processors
Over-the-air update systems and A/B partition schemes
Cryptography fundamentals — digital signatures, encryption, certificates, key management
Linux security frameworks, particularly SELinux policy development
Strong shell scripting (Bash) in production environments
Container technologies (Docker, containerd) at the system level — not just as a user
Working with vendor hardware docs and integrating proprietary components into reproducible builds
Nice to have
Drone, robotics, or safety-critical embedded systems experience
TPM (Trusted Platform Module) hardware security
CI/CD pipelines for embedded firmware — e.g. Jenkins
Additional details
Location:
Kyiv only
Work format
:
Mostly remote, with occasional visits to the office in central Kyiv
Schedule: 40 hours per week, typical working hours
Commute: The company covers taxi rides to the office until “critical business” status is granted
Military mobilization
:
The company does not currently provide deferments from military mobilization. They are working on obtaining “critical business” status to enable this, but the timing is unpredictable.